Features of
the REHEAT
Screen
NOTE: Do not use
the metal shelf
when reheating
pasta, vegetables,
beverages, soup
or a plate of
leftovers.
NOTE: Do not use
Sensor Reheating
features twice in
succession on the
same food portion—
it may result in
severely overcooked
or burnt food.
Reheating Features
ge.com
The Reheat Screen allows you to reheat single
servings of previously cooked foods or a plate
of leftovers.
Some Foods Not Recommended For Use
With Reheat:
It is best to use Time Cook for these foods:
Bread products.
Foods that must be reheated uncovered.
Foods that need to be stirred or rotated.
Foods calling for a dry look or crisp surface
after reheating.
